Asexual Reproduction
- produces genetically identical offspring
- most common in simple organisms

Sexual Reproduction
- produces offspring that have genetic variation
- requires male and female gametes to combine for reproduction (sperm and egg)
- Parents are typically involved in their offspring’s early development
